E-Commerce Application Release Manager III will be working in a fast-paced environment on modern web and e-commerce applications. This position does not need Release/Devops Engineering experience. We are looking for Project/Release Management experience.
Responsibilities
Plan release windows and cycles
Manage risks and resolve issues that affect release scope, schedule and quality
Measure and monitor progress to ensure application releases are delivered on time and within budget, and that they meet or exceed expectations
Communicate all key project plans, commitments, and changes including requirements, QA plans, schedule, and scope changes
Manage relationships and coordinate work between different teams at different locations
Conduct Release Readiness reviews, Milestone Reviews, and Business Go/No-Go reviews
Weekly Release Reporting
Communicate release details and schedules to the Business as required
Negotiate, plan and manage all release activities
Work with release engineers to understand impacts of branches and code merges
Maintains the release schedule for all core services and ensure alignment across key partners and vendors.
Continually work towards making improvements in the release process
Lead and co-ordinate the Go-Live activities including the execution of the deployment Plans and checklists.
Participate in Change Control meetings to discuss release scope and/or roadblocks
Maintains a release repository and manages key information such as build and release procedures, dependencies, and notification lists
